## Step 4: Drain the proctoring queue

Before flipping Examshade over to the new queue backend, drain the old proctoring queue — otherwise in-flight exam sessions get double-flagged. Pause intake, wait for depth to hit zero (usually ~10 min), then restart the workers with the new settings. If it stalls, check the stuck-session reaper first. Use these configuration values.

deployment values, bawig-fawif:
[casox]
port = 3000
region = central-3
host = casox.qirvanworks.internal
timeout_ms = 2000
retries = 5

## Reviewing quota changes in Meterling

Quick context before you review PRs touching per-tenant rate quotas: each tenant gets a bucket sized by their plan tier, and the numbers live in `quotas.yaml`, not in code — flag any PR that hardcodes limits. To run the quota suite locally you'll need the Meterling enforcer talking to the fake billing stub. It authenticates with a shared secret, so your `.env` needs one extra line. Put this right after QUOTA_STUB_URL:

env line for yahaf-kageg: VAULT_KEY5=978f5

## Further Reading

Spoolpike handles queueing, retry, and driver fan-out for print jobs across the Hollowmere fleet. Before the sync, skim the retry semantics and the dead-letter drain procedure — both changed last sprint. Questions go to the platform channel, not the service owners. Architecture notes, failure modes, and the capacity model are collected on the internal wiki page:

runbook for tagug-hafog: https://jira.lumiclabs.internal/projects/pages/pages/9773c0d8